Transaction 3e86a3800d78382f47bb2eb9a80228fcfa11b520cb5584a93060b93504010755
1 Input
1 Output
-
3e86a3800d78382f47bb2eb9a80228fcfa11b520cb5584a93060b93504010755:0
- value
- 1368422
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f236bf53d0b0fbfa62ea73cd8f1073c1cce347d
- address
- bc1q8u3khafapv8mlf3w5u7d3ug88swvudra2za2jn